Output cd86896178949b9017b09efb251b26585a55e28f2b0f3581ce6b8dd5fee0a08f:1

value
282334
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f893ec305ab2c95798521b312503e11f807dca6e OP_EQUAL
address
3QMNhxh8AVeRFPf6bo5r77L8pp3H5CsAcc
transaction
cd86896178949b9017b09efb251b26585a55e28f2b0f3581ce6b8dd5fee0a08f
spent
true